What is the difference between psychotherapy and counselling?

Some might consider psychotherapy and counselling and even life coaching to be interchangeable therapies. However, there are a number of notable differences.  

​

Psychotherapists:

  • Qualified and trained to help people with psychological problems that have built up over the course of a long period of time.

  • It will help you understand your feelings, thoughts and actions more clearly.

  • Psychotherapy is a longer-term process of treatment that identifies emotional issues and the background to problems and difficulties.

  • Has a Masters degree in Psychology

​

Counsellor:

  • Helps people identify problems and crises and encourages them to take positive steps to resolve these issues.

  • It is the best course of therapeutic treatment for anyone who already has an understanding of wellbeing, and who is also able to resolve problems.

  • Counselling is a short-term process that encourages the change of behaviour.

​

Life Coach: 

  • Life coaching focuses on setting and achieving goals.

  • Life coaches are not therapists and are not trained or qualified to deal with mental health issues.

  • Certificate training course
